It works more or less the same way: The variable specifies a list of directories relative to the root of the rootfs, and these directories will be excluded from the resulting rootfs image. If an entry ends with a slash, only the contents are omitted, not the directory itself. This is early feedback call, and several things are missing here (see below). What's missing: * Documentation * Test coverage * Respecting IMAGE_ROOTFS_EXCLUDE_PATH is a behavior change, and isn't appropriate for all image creators. In fact, for the the main use case [1] to work it must not always be respected. My idea for the last point is that the variable will not be respected by default, and each of the pure filesystem image creators (btrfs, ext2/3/4, etc) will set a flag that mark their image creator as a "pure filesystem", which would respect this variable. Image creators that make partitions, however, should not respect it, because they will use wic for that purpose instead, and then they need to have access to the entire rootfs. Hence they should not set the flag. I'm imagining something like this: d.setVarFlag('do_image_%s' % t, 'respect_exclude_path', '1') although I'm not sure if that's the best approach (tips are welcome). [1] The use case for this feature is the following: We are creating two types of images in Mender: One complete partitioned image, and one image containing only the rootfs. In order to be able to populate non-rootfs partitions, we want to use the regular bitbake recipes for building these components, but then exclude certain directories from the rootfs image. Using wic, we are adding those directories back into the partitioned image, but under different partitions. Unlike the rootfs image, the other partitions are not expected to be rebuilt after the first rollout. -- Kristian ^ permalink raw reply [flat|nested] 41+ messages in thread

Specifically, "wic" and "multiubi" have not > received this variable flag, while others have. I have to wonder if this is implemented the correct way around. Would it not be better to mark multiubi and wic as not wanting this feature, rather than requiring every other image creation method (which may even be in other layers) to set this? Cheers, Richard ^ permalink raw reply [flat|nested] 41+ messages in thread

The idea was that people in downstream repositories (other layers) are more likely to have their own complete image creators than to have filesystem creators. So rather than requiring all of the downstream repositories to opt out of the feature, we opt in in the filesystem creators which are mostly contained in OE. Or so was the thinking. Not sure if it's a good reason though. I can invert the behavior if you think it's better! -- Kristian ^ permalink raw reply [flat|nested] 41+ messages in thread
